Present all three projection modes together in the docs - #93

Tidy the documentation for oblique projection: - README: list oblique alongside orthographic and perspective. - rendering.rst: present all three projection modes under one Projection section (they had drifted into separate Perspective and Oblique headings), and add a perovskite oblique example image beside the orthographic and perspective ones. - api.rst: add the Oblique autoclass entry and list it in the Projection base note. - Drop the "cavalier"/"cabinet" terms from the docstrings, examples, and docs; the angle and foreshortening parameters are self-describing. - generate_images.py: render the perovskite oblique example.
